Optimizing Readability for Mobile and Small Screens

When designing for mobile, readability is key. Veronica Hamish performs best in larger sizes—ideal for headlines, titles, and short phrases. Avoid using it for long paragraphs or small captions. Instead, pair it with a clean sans serif or a minimalist serif font to maintain visual hierarchy and ensure your message is clear, even on small thumbnails or fast-loading previews.

Strategic Font Pairing for Visual Balance

One of the strengths of Veronica Hamish is its versatility in pairing. For a modern, clean look, combine it with a minimalist sans serif like Montserrat or Open Sans for captions and body copy. For a more editorial or luxury feel, pair it with a refined serif such as Playfair Display. This kind of font pairing helps create a professional design that’s both visually engaging and strategically effective.

Commercial Use and Licensing Considerations

Before using Veronica Hamish in ads, client campaigns, or digital products, always check the font’s commercial licensing terms. Most premium fonts require a license for use in client work or resale items like templates and merchandise. Ensuring proper licensing protects your brand and supports ethical design practices.
